New food hygiene ratings have been awarded to three of Westminster’s restaurants, cafes or canteens, the Food Standards Agency’s website shows.

Restaurants, cafes and canteens

The following ratings have been given to three restaurants, cafes or canteens:

• Rated 3: Mimos Cafe Bar at 19 London Street, London; rated on November 23

• Rated 2: Papa L'S Kitchen at 16-17 Jermyn Street, London; rated on November 23

• Rated 2: SANJUGO VICTORIA at 44 Hugh Street, London; rated on November 23

It means that of Westminster's 3,226 similar establishments with ratings, 2,177 (67%) have ratings of five and just 14 have zero ratings.
